High-Yield Savings Accounts: A Short Guide

As more people are looking for ways to invest and grow their savings, high-yield savings accounts (HYSAs) are increasing in popularity. HYSAs are widely considered as a safe place to stash money and grow it faster than a regular savings account. If you’re interested in opening one, there are several benefits to consider and a few drawbacks you should monitor. 

Here is a quick guide on what you need to know about high-yield savings accounts. 

What is a High-Yield Savings Account?

A high-yield savings account is a savings account that has a higher interest rate than a traditional savings account. The qualifications for an HYSA vary based on the financial institution. Some require a minimum or maximum balance while others may limit how often you can access your money.

What Are the Benefits of a High-Yield Savings Account?

High-yield savings accounts can be an important and lucrative part of your savings strategy. Consider these positive opportunities of opening an HYSA:

  • Higher interest rates that compound daily or weekly.
  • Better and more immediate access to your money. 
  • Fewer fees if you need your money in a pinch.
  • A lower financial risk and less exposure to market forces.

And keep in mind, the option to open a HYSA isn’t solely for adults. It’s also an excellent option for parents looking to open a savings account for their children

What are the Drawbacks?

While there are several great reasons for having a high-yield savings account, there are also a few issues to keep in mind: 

  • Advertised interest rates may not exceed inflation rates, which means your money could have less spending power. 
  • You can lose out on longer-term returns if you keep too much money in a high-yield savings account. 
  • If you don’t need immediate monetary access, buying a certificate of deposit can get you a higher rate with a more predictable return. 

A high-yield savings account is a great way to build wealth without putting your money into riskier endeavors.
